
Sodium acetate trihydrate is the hydrated form of sodium acetate, the sodium salt of acetic acid. It has the chemical formula CH₃COONa·3H₂O and occurs as a colorless to white crystalline solid. The compound is hygroscopic and readily soluble in water, producing a moderately alkaline solution. Its structure contains sodium and acetate ions together with three molecules of water of crystallization. Sodium acetate trihydrate is valuable for its buffering behavior, acetate-ion availability and characteristic phase-change properties. When combined with acetic acid, it forms an acetate buffer that maintains mildly acidic conditions which is important for controlled biochemical systems. Its ability to store and release substantial thermal energy during phase transitions also makes it an important material in thermal and materials research.

Sodium acetate trihydrate is used in heating pads, buffer solutions, food processing and textile manufacturing. With its thermal energy storage properties and releases stored heat during crystallization. It also helps regulate pH and can function as a preservative or seasoning component in food applications.
Sodium acetate trihydrate is soluble in water and gives a moderately alkaline solution. This solubility helps its use in buffer preparation and other aqueous laboratory systems.
Sodium acetate trihydrate is also called sodium ethanoate trihydrate or acetic acid sodium salt trihydrate. In supersaturated crystallization demonstrations, it is often referred to as hot ice. Its chemical formula is CH₃COONa·3H₂O, also represented as C₂H₉NaO₅.
Sodium acetate trihydrate and sodium acetate differ mainly in their water content. Sodium acetate trihydrate contains three molecules of water of crystallization (CH₃COONa·3H₂O), while anhydrous sodium acetate has the formula CH₃COONa and contains no water of crystallization.
